Cellectis S.A. (EPA:ALCLS)
France flag France · Delayed Price · Currency is EUR
3.440
+0.040 (1.18%)
At close: Feb 20, 2026

Cellectis Ratios and Metrics

Millions EUR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
249117198913381,037
Market Cap Growth
128.99%-40.86%118.98%-73.23%-67.37%55.81%
Enterprise Value
2805521470267889
Last Close Price
3.441.632.761.997.4424.40
PS Ratio
3.542.4723.853.769.9721.30
PB Ratio
2.910.932.590.771.634.11
P/TBV Ratio
2.930.942.610.831.754.50
P/FCF Ratio
-5.95----
P/OCF Ratio
-5.28----
EV/Sales Ratio
3.981.1625.682.917.8518.25
EV/FCF Ratio
-10.422.80----
Debt / Equity Ratio
0.880.670.990.600.430.35
Debt / FCF Ratio
-4.33----
Net Debt / Equity Ratio
0.36-0.42-0.63-0.11-0.36-0.47
Net Debt / EBITDA Ratio
-2.641.140.610.180.864.23
Net Debt / FCF Ratio
-1.16-2.692.060.160.691.18
Asset Turnover
0.220.140.030.080.090.13
Inventory Turnover
-----0.87
Quick Ratio
0.531.001.031.704.395.24
Current Ratio
1.491.731.502.284.576.06
Return on Equity (ROE)
-30.75%-34.08%-110.94%-54.46%-35.48%-16.13%
Return on Assets (ROA)
-4.47%-10.37%-20.32%-17.42%-15.19%-5.64%
Return on Capital Employed (ROCE)
-13.60%-27.40%-54.00%-45.20%-31.10%-10.10%
Earnings Yield
-12.11%-30.27%-46.10%-109.66%-29.68%-6.39%
FCF Yield
-10.80%16.80%-11.78%-92.86%-31.99%-9.80%
Buyback Yield / Dilution
-22.47%-58.85%-25.17%-1.62%-5.45%-0.14%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.